ADELAIDE STRIKERS WOMEN

In an exciting match, the Strikers defeated Sydney with a total of 142 runs after holding on despite a valiant effort from the Sixers and Erin Burns’ 71 runs.

The Strikers got off to a strong start with runs from Mack (20), Wolvaardt (23), and McGrath (18), but the runs really didn’t start pouring until Madeline Penna entered the lower order. Penna, who is better known for her dependable spin bowling, scored 39 runs off of 25 deliveries to help the Sixers achieve a challenging mark.

The Strikers managed to hold on by three runs despite the Sixers’ best efforts, thanks to some outstanding bowling performances from Jemma Barsby (3/32, ER: 8.00) and Darcie Brown (3/17, ER: 4.25).

Although Adelaide’s batting was respectable, it’s fair to say that the Strikers’ bowlers ultimately prevailed, even if Deandra Dottin had a forgettable game with bowling 0/32 from three overs (ER: 10.66).

The perfect combination of Brown’s speed bowling and Barsby’s spin bowling will help this squad keep racking up victories.

MELBOURNE RENEGADES WOMEN

Although the Melbourne Renegades lost against the Brisbane Heat by a score of 26 runs, Josephine Dooley (40 runs) and Courtney Webb put out a commendable performance overall (47 runs).

These are excellent points to remember going into the next game against the Strikers since the Heat are no pushovers.

The top-order hitters, skipper Sophie Molineux and Hayley Matthews, will need to contribute much more if the Renegades are to continue winning. Particularly at Molineux, the Renegades have only scored eight runs collectively in their past two games. She has also not been very effective with the ball, recording only 1/68 in the previous two. It’s difficult to say if this is simply a phase in his career or something to watch for, but the Renegades won’t be winning many games if their skipper continues in this vein.

Fans of the Renegades may rejoice after learning that Chamari Athapaththu, the captain of Sri Lanka, has joined the squad for the remainder of the WBBL season. She is an excellent all-around player who will immediately increase the team’s chances of winning games, so this couldn’t have happened at a better moment.
